A fundamental prerequisite of the firm is that it learns. The ability to learn stems from the attitude towards circumstances with their undeniable changes. Knowledge and wisdom are key requirements: knowing when and where to either hold on to stability or move with the change. With these requirements will come self-confidence in managing learning systems that secure improvement and results. A learning company has a policy that fosters personal development from induction to exit. It encourages training whether through external parties, internal learning schemes, peer support, task rotation or any firm-wide cycle of theory, practice, analysis, reflection and improvement. A learning infrastructure is the basis for knowledge management. If learning is a key
precept in the enterprise, the working climate is all the more enriching
for employees; for open learning releases potential productive forces.
Based on solid management practices and clear directions, learning
is a cultural, attitudinal and behavioural resource that transforms
work into acts of innovation. |
